CoreUI est censé changer la donne UX. Le code pur et transparent est dépourvu de composants redondants, l'application est donc suffisamment légère pour offrir une expérience utilisateur ultime. Cela vaut également pour les appareils mobiles, où la navigation est tout aussi simple et intuitive que sur un ordinateur de bureau ou un ordinateur portable. L'API CoreUI Layout vous permet de personnaliser votre projet pour presque tous les appareils – qu'il soit mobile, Web ou WebApp – CoreUI les couvre tous !
Thème par défaut | Thème Lumière |
---|---|
Thème moderne | Thème lumineux |
---|---|
git clone https://github.com/coreui/coreui-free-angular-admin-template.git
Avant de commencer, assurez-vous que votre environnement de développement inclut Node.js®
et un gestionnaire de packages npm
.
Angular 19 nécessite la version Node.js
LTS ^18.19.1
ou ^20.11.1
.
node -v
dans une fenêtre de terminal/console.Node.js
, accédez à nodejs.org. Installez l'Angular CLI globalement à l'aide d'une fenêtre de terminal/console.
npm install -g @angular/cli
$ npm install
$ npm update
# dev server with hot reload at http://localhost:4200
$ npm start
Accédez à http://localhost:4200. L'application se rechargera automatiquement si vous modifiez l'un des fichiers source.
Exécutez build
pour générer le projet. Les artefacts de build seront stockés dans le répertoire dist/
.
# build for production with minification
$ npm run build
Dans le téléchargement, vous trouverez les répertoires et fichiers suivants, regroupant logiquement les actifs communs et fournissant des variantes compilées et réduites. Vous verrez quelque chose comme ceci :
coreui-free-angular-admin-template
├── src/ # project root
│ ├── app/ # main app directory
| │ ├── icons/ # icons set for the app
| │ ├── layout/ # layout
| | │ └── default-layout/ # layout components
| | | └── _nav.js # sidebar navigation config
| │ └── views/ # application views
│ ├── assets/ # images, icons, etc.
│ ├── components/ # components for demo only
│ ├── scss/ # scss styles
│ └── index.html # html template
│
├── angular.json
├── README.md
└── package.json
La documentation du modèle d'administration CoreUI est hébergée sur notre site Web CoreUI pour Angular
Ce projet a été généré avec Angular CLI version 18.0.0.
Pour plus de transparence dans notre cycle de publication et dans le but de maintenir une compatibilité ascendante, le modèle d'administration gratuit CoreUI est maintenu selon les directives de gestion des versions sémantiques.
Voir la section Releases de notre projet pour les journaux des modifications pour chaque version.
Exécutez ng serve
pour un serveur de développement. Accédez à http://localhost:4200/
. L'application se rechargera automatiquement si vous modifiez l'un des fichiers source.
Exécutez ng generate component component-name
pour générer un nouveau composant. Vous pouvez également utiliser ng generate directive|pipe|service|class|guard|interface|enum|module
.
Exécutez ng build
pour construire le projet. Les artefacts de build seront stockés dans le répertoire dist/
.
Exécuter ng test
pour exécuter les tests unitaires via Karma.
Exécutez ng e2e
pour exécuter les tests de bout en bout via une plateforme de votre choix. Pour utiliser cette commande, vous devez d'abord ajouter un package qui implémente des fonctionnalités de test de bout en bout.
Pour obtenir plus d'aide sur la CLI angulaire, utilisez ng help
ou consultez la page Présentation de la CLI angulaire et référence des commandes.
Lukasz Holeczek
Équipe CoreUI
Obtenez des mises à jour sur le développement de CoreUI et discutez avec les responsables du projet et les membres de la communauté.
CoreUI est un projet open source sous licence MIT et son utilisation est totalement gratuite. Cependant, les efforts nécessaires pour maintenir et développer de nouvelles fonctionnalités pour le projet ne sont pas durables sans un soutien financier approprié. Vous pouvez soutenir le développement en achetant le CoreUI PRO ou en devenant sponsor via Open Collective.
Soutenez ce projet en devenant sponsor Platine. Un grand logo d’entreprise sera ajouté ici avec un lien vers votre site Web.
Soutenez ce projet en devenant Gold Sponsor. Un grand logo d’entreprise sera ajouté ici avec un lien vers votre site Web.
Soutenez ce projet en devenant Sponsor Argent. Un logo d'entreprise de taille moyenne sera ajouté ici avec un lien vers votre site Web.
Soutenez ce projet en devenant sponsor Bronze. L'avatar de l'entreprise apparaîtra ici avec un lien vers votre profil OpenCollective.
Merci à tous les contributeurs et sponsors ! Soutenez ce projet en devenant bailleur de fonds.
copyright 2024 creativeLabs Łukasz Holeczek.
Code publié sous licence MIT. Il n'y a qu'une seule limitation : vous ne pouvez pas redistribuer le CoreUI en stock. Vous ne pouvez pas faire cela si vous modifiez le CoreUI. Dans le passé, nous avons rencontré des problèmes avec des personnes qui essayaient de vendre des modèles basés sur CoreUI.